| 5/14/25 | ![]() Episode 5: Greg Haman | In this episode of the Agape Purpose Podcast, we sit down with our very own Greg Haman, Agape’s Director of Flight Operations & Maintenance. Greg takes us through his upbringing in Ohio, how he began flying while he was in high school, and ultimately how he came to Agape. Greg is a testament of saying yes to the Lord’s call to vocational ministry. He has flown thousands of miles to deliver cargo to our affiliated missionaries in Haiti, the Dominican Republic, and the Bahamas. In this episode, Greg recalls some of the trips and relationships he has made over the years and why he loves serving others. His storytelling puts into perspective what it is like to deliver to very hostile areas.
